Question Abit ip35E Goes crazy when i plug in my earphones..


Hi all,

Got this funny problem.. when i connect my earphones to my pc, via the audio jack in front, i get very low volume, even if i crank it up to maximum.. the jack at the back of my cpu works fine..
Sometimes, (not always) when i plug my earphones into the front jack, realtek audio manager pops up askin me what device i plugged in.. it then keeps popping up no matter how many times i select 'headphones' frm the list..

Am i right to assume this is a problem with the mobo? i use Abit ip35E, and i've installed the latest audio drivers from realtek's website..

I tried googling, but couldnt find anything useful.. has anyone had similar issues?
